The global ESG (Environmental, Social, and Governance) reporting software market is witnessing a transformative phase as regulatory mandates and investor expectations reshape corporate sustainability frameworks. As per recent industry analysis, the market is projected to reach a valuation of US$ 1.21 billion in 2025, surging to US$ 3.42 billion by 2032, advancing at a remarkable CAGR of 15.88% during the forecast period. The upsurge is largely fueled by rising corporate accountability, climate-related risks, and a strong emphasis on socially responsible investing.

Market Insights
Environmental concerns, social justice movements, and rising governance expectations are catalyzing the demand for robust ESG reporting mechanisms. ESG reporting software enables organizations to seamlessly collect, analyze, and report data related to sustainability practices. These platforms are gaining prominence due to their ability to offer automated workflows, predictive analytics, and regulatory compliance tracking. With the escalation of climate emergencies and the evolving expectations of stakeholders, ESG software solutions are becoming indispensable for modern enterprises.Market Drivers
One of the primary drivers of this growth is the global surge in regulations demanding detailed sustainability disclosures. Regulatory frameworks such as the EU’s Corporate Sustainability Reporting Directive (CSRD) and the Sustainable Finance Disclosure Regulation (SFDR) have compelled organizations to adopt standardized ESG practices. Companies now require agile platforms that can provide real-time data, automated reporting, and compliance monitoring.The integration of Artificial Intelligence (AI) and Machine Learning (ML) technologies is further enhancing the capabilities of ESG reporting software. Predictive analytics and automated data validation processes allow businesses to better assess risk, track progress on ESG goals, and respond to stakeholder demands more effectively.
Moreover, growing investor scrutiny and consumer awareness are pushing organizations to become more transparent. Businesses are now embedding ESG into their strategic planning, recognizing its role in improving brand value, stakeholder trust, and financial performance.
Business Opportunity
The fusion of ESG systems with Environment, Health, and Safety (EHS) and risk management platforms is creating new opportunities for market expansion. Companies are increasingly looking for integrated solutions that align operational performance with sustainability objectives. For instance, firms like Sphera and Oracle are developing unified platforms that streamline ESG reporting, carbon footprint management, and corporate compliance under one digital environment.Blockchain integration is another emerging opportunity. By leveraging blockchain technology, ESG platforms can ensure data integrity, create immutable records, and enhance stakeholder trust. This innovation could redefine the way organizations track and verify sustainability efforts across global operations.
Furthermore, cloud deployment is transforming the Analysis. The scalability and cost-effectiveness of cloud-based solutions make them a preferred choice, especially for businesses managing large volumes of ESG data. It facilitates seamless integration across departments, enabling organizations to respond swiftly to changing regulations and stakeholder expectations.
Regional Analysis
North America is expected to remain a leading force in the ESG reporting software market, attributed to growing corporate commitments toward sustainability, substantial investments in digital infrastructure, and regulatory oversight. Companies like Microsoft, Oracle, and Salesforce are at the forefront, offering real-time ESG tracking tools and AI-enabled analytics platforms. The increasing prevalence of sustainable investments is also influencing the rapid adoption of ESG software across sectors such as finance, healthcare, and manufacturing.Europe is another prominent region in the market, owing to its stringent regulatory frameworks and sustainability mandates. The region has witnessed a strong focus on ESG compliance through directives like the EU Taxonomy Regulation and CSRD. Leading firms in Europe are investing in cloud-based ESG platforms and digital accelerators to meet evolving disclosure requirements. The focus on corporate social responsibility is propelling the need for innovative and adaptable ESG solutions across industries.
Asia Pacific is anticipated to emerge as a high-growth region due to rising environmental concerns, industrial expansion, and growing awareness among corporate stakeholders. Rapid urbanization and policy reforms around climate resilience and resource conservation are compelling businesses in the region to embrace ESG frameworks.

Recent Developments
Several market developments highlight the ongoing momentum:
- In November 2024, Deloitte launched four ESG accelerators on the Workiva platform, designed to facilitate compliance with CSRD regulations.
- Oracle introduced Oracle Fusion Cloud Sustainability in September 2024 to integrate ESG metrics with ERP and supply chain systems.
- Schneider Electric unveiled the EcoStruxure Resource Advisor platform in July 2024 for comprehensive sustainability data management.
- IBM and JLL collaborated to integrate the Envizi ESG Suite into JLL’s real estate sustainability management operations.
- Vodafone Business Germany partnered with Envoria in July 2024 to introduce ESG Navigator, a solution focused on ESG data analysis and reporting.
Market Restraints
Despite the strong growth outlook, the market faces several challenges. The complexity in standardizing ESG metrics across different jurisdictions, industries, and regulatory bodies hinders seamless implementation. Small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) often struggle with the high upfront cost of software procurement, system integration, and employee training.The variability in ESG frameworks and subjective nature of social and governance indicators also adds to the reporting complexity. These limitations can delay adoption and create inconsistencies in data reliability and reporting outcomes.
